What the kitchens here are actually like
Kitchens in this stock are compact and reasonably square, which makes the fixed lines a larger share of the total than the material is. Every run, cut-out, edge and join is priced on its own line, so the effect of the building is visible rather than absorbed. Itemised, and nothing payable until we template.
A lot of small interwar cottage-estate kitchens, typically 2.4m of run against one wall with a back door taking out the corner, plus tower-block flats with fixed galley layouts that cannot be moved because the services are in a duct. Refits keep the footprint and change the surfaces.
In the blocks the pipe duct and the meter cupboard fix the layout, so measure the actual clear width between them rather than the nominal unit sizes.
Concrete panel walls bow noticeably over the length of a run, so the template picks up the real line and the back edge is cut to follow it. Templating, fabrication and fitting are the same day's work whether the kitchen is five square metres or eight, so on a small kitchen they are a larger share of the total, and one slab covers the lot, which makes the material band the main lever you actually control. Getting stone into the room
The cottage estates have front paths and no drives; the towers mean a single passenger lift, a booking with the housing office, and often a stair contingency if the lift is out.
Access
Getting stone into a Church End kitchen
The cottage estates have front paths and no drives; the towers mean a single passenger lift, a booking with the housing office, and often a stair contingency if the lift is out.
Tell us what the approach looks like when you book the template and it gets built into the day rather than discovered on it. Where the route is genuinely tight, it changes how the pieces are cut, which is a fabrication decision rather than a delivery one.

Is access a problem in Church End?
The cottage estates have front paths and no drives; the towers mean a single passenger lift, a booking with the housing office, and often a stair contingency if the lift is out. Where the lift will not take the longest run we design a join in rather than gamble, because a piece that will not go up has to go back on the van. We price the carry from what you tell us about the route, so photographs of the approach are worth more to us than a floor plan. Nothing about it gets estimated after the fact.
